Microsoft Query当月

时间:2017-10-18 23:07:23

标签: sql-server excel

对不起家伙 - 新手 - 完全新手。 我使用Microsoft Query从Excel从SQL Server中提取数据。 我目前正在使用以下字段将字段限制为日期范围内的发票:

  

=#10/1/2017#和<#10/31/2017#

我的日期格式为: 2017-10-02 00:00:00.000

我在本月份多次运行此报告 - 因此我需要在新的当前月份开始时更改上面的字符串。

我希望有人能给我一个永远拉当月的命令 - 无论月份如何 - 这样我就可以在新月开始时不必改变条件。

提前谢谢。

1 个答案:

答案 0 :(得分:0)

问题不是那么清楚,但这是你可以尝试的:

今天要查找日期和时间:

=NOW()

要查找月初:

=EOMONTH(A2,-1)+1

要查找月末:

=EOMONTH(A2,0)

请告诉我这是否是您所期待的。